Physician-Scientists. Physician-scientists are physicians (MDs or DOs with or without additional degrees) who devote regular components of their professional effort seeking new knowledge about health, disease, or delivery of patient care through research. While all physicians receive training in medical science, physician-scientists are those ...

The need for this complex level of training has led to development models that can be generally categorized as physician-scientist training programs (PSTP), research in residency (RiR) programs, or Umbrella PSTPs. The PSTP model most commonly integrates clinical training in internal medicine and a subspecialty with research activities over a ... Physician-scientist generally has time split between lab and clinic and the split might be 80-20 or 90-10 depending on one's funding. Physician-scientists are generally a subset of physicians in academic medicine. When we say "academic medicine" we mean that you are on the payroll of a medical ...Physician. Description.
